Do you really want a security system?
You may not know if you really need security. You may not even know there are literally hundreds of choices out there to choose from when picking a security provider.  If you pick the wrong system for you it could end up wasting your time, spending a lot of your hard earned money, having a ton of false alarms.  Not to mention the fines.  Oh, yes you may even get to go to alarm school one evening if you have enough false alarms.  So, what would make you think that you should have an alarm system? 
 
Listed below are just a few examples of who benefits if you get a good security provider when your considering security.
  

Insurance/Resale
Many insurance companies are requiring security, fire protection in both commercial and residential properties.  Others, offer significant discounts for security and fire protection.  Considering that security is continuing to grow at double digit rates many look at security and fire protection as a strong investment. Frequently an insurance carrier will require security or fire protection after there has been a claim.

Business
If you own a business or are responsible for security at your work place you may need to consider safety and security of your employees and property.   All aspects need to be reviewed; Fire Safety? Intrusion? Theft?
Access Control? Burglar?  Building Integration?  How safe are your employees and customers?

Residential
It does not matter if new construction or an existing home.  Whatever your reasons, security is the number one concern of people these days.  Make sure you are comfortable sharing lifestyle and concerns with your security consultant.

New Construction
Again, business or residential owners should consider all security and safety issues.  Often local building codes will require security and safety.  Finally, installation may be easier and thus saving you money. 

 
Victim of Crime
It does not matter if it is your home or business if you have been a victim of crime you feel violated.  Although difficult, try to slow down, make your decision less emotional.  Be cautious of a security provider that come right out and dwells on your unfortunate circumstances.  Often, if you wait a few days and then have the security providers out you will be able to make sensible decision.

Remodeling
Over the years I have had numerous calls from clients that said, ?Hey we just did a major remodel and are now finished and need to upgrade our security.?  Just a point of reference if you wait it may be more difficult as well as more costly to wait.   Get your security consultant involved during the pre-planning stages. 

  
Lifestyle Changes
Divorced, new job that requires over night travel, widowed, relocated to new area, and countless other lifestyle changes are reasons that you may be considering security.  Make sure to contact your security provider as soon as possible when these changes occur so they can help with the transition and you will not have to wait.

Pet lover
It may sound funny to those that are not pet owners but many of us own and love our pets.  They are often considered family.   You can add a few monitored smoke detectors to a security and give your family the additional safety of knowing that fire department is being called.  Don't forget CO detectors.  No, you cannot just go buy one down at your local hardware store. It only makes noise.  Who would contact the authorities if your gone? Not to mention if it is installed correctly, or has a battery back up.
